Wonderful and speedy way to play Brass Birmingham. However Roxley DESPERATELY needs to patch some fixes in. I would say 5/20 I played has a bug where the game froze loading my actions. I can not speak for the multiplayer but based on fellow reviewers it isn't looking grand.
Might be a good way to learn BB if it were cheaper but as it currently stands in its current state I don't know if I can 100% recommend.

Does what it says on the tin. Big open areas, packed with detail and charm that feel real enough to be thematic but well crafted enough to be readable. Packed with secrets, loads of different avenues and approaches to each scenario and a fun pulpy noir plot and some great character work to make it all come to life.
I can not wait to see it evolve. I would like to see some enemies with bigger walk paths, especially in the house mission. Looking forward to seeing what comes next!
